英文摘要
Squalene epoxidase (SE) and oxidosqualene cyclase (OSC) are the two key
enzymes required for the production of lanosterol from an acyclic
polyene precursor. Squalene epoxidase requires a supernatant protein
factor (SPF) for activity. Classical purifications have been reported
for rat liver SE and rat liver (SPF). Several OSC enzymes have been
purified from plants, but the vertebrate enzymes have as yet eluded
purification to homogeneity. Our goal is to purify, clone, and sequence
these proteins from rat liver and then from human hepatoma cells.
Furthermore, photoaffinity labels and irreversible enzyme-activated
inhibitors recently discovered in our labs will enable us to selectively
and covalently modify the active sites of both enzymes.
First, we will synthesize selective inhibitors and radiolabeled
substrates and photoaffinity labels for SPF, SE and OSC. Next, using
these substrates, selective inhibitors and photoaffinity labels, we
propose to purify these three proteins from rat liver. Rats will be
induced to increased levels of cholesterol biosynthetic enzymes by
ingestion of cholestyramine and an HMG-CoA reductase inhibitor or a SE
epoxidase inhibitor. Enzymes will be purified by classical and affinity
methods, using photoaffinity labeling and enzyme activity assays to
monitor purification. Controlled trypsinization will be used to excise
catalytically-active protein substructures from membrane proteins.
Purified OSC and SE activity will be employed to obtain N-terminal and
internal amino acid sequence data to design corresponding antisense
oligonucleotide probes. PCR cloning will be employed to screen a rat
liver cDNA library in lambda/gt11 to obtain full-length clones for these
enzymes. cDNA probes from this system will then be used to identify SE
and OSC cDNAs in a human hepatoma cell (Hep G2) cDNA library. A
heterologous expression system will be developed to provide milligram
quantities of the human proteins for studies of active site chemistry.
Covalently-modified SE and OSC will be subjected to selected proteolysis
to define the residues present in the active site.
